Somalia's capital – Heavy rains in the national kill at least seven people.

By Staff Associated Press May 10, 2025 10:21 AM Posted Read 1 minute Article Font Size Specifies Increase the size of the article font Heavy rains in the Somalia capital, Mogadishu, on Friday night, killed at least seven people and…